    Both versions of the film include DTS-HD MA 5.1 surround soundtracks. The film has a surprisingly active audio mix for what it is, a relatively quiet gothic drama. Some crowded areas, parties, and even storms deliver a lot of activity through the surrounds, with thundercracks sticking out especially. Terence Blanchard’s evocative score is also mixe...
